Recent studies have shown that scientists can benefit from participation in scientific networks as they can receive more and better information in a timely manner and have communication between employees. This paper shows an approach based on the use of methods of analysis of social graphs and thematic modeling to study the community of scientists working on the topic of hematology oncology in Russia. The proposed approach makes it possible to effectively identify research teams, as well as understand what issues they are working on at the moment. The use of this approach allows bringing the strategic management of scientific research within the framework of a scientific or educational organization to a new level, since it allows making data-based decisions in terms of scientific collaboration and assessing the long-term consequences of such decisions. In the work under consideration, the data of 2140 scientific articles from the Scopus/WoS databases on the topic of hematology oncology for 2016-2020 were used. © 2023 American Institute of Physics Inc..
